The estimated distance between San Jose and Dallas is approximately 1,449 miles.
Moving from San Jose, California to Dallas, Texas covers approximately 1,449 miles, classifying this as an interstate move. Pricing depends on factors like the size of your household goods and the level of service required. Delivery typically takes 2 to 3 days, with expedited options available. The estimated distance between San Jose and Dallas is approximately 1,449 miles.
This is an interstate move because it crosses state lines from California to Texas.
Due to the long distance, professional movers typically schedule delivery over multiple days to comply with driving time regulations and ensure safety.

Expect moving costs from San Jose to Dallas to vary based on the size of your move. Small moves range from $1,659 to $1,732, medium moves from $1,908 to $1,992, and large moves from $2,157 to $2,252. Prices fluctuate due to factors such as distance, volume of belongings, and additional services like packing or storage. Moving costs vary by the size of your move. Small moves generally range from $1,659 to $1,732, medium moves from $1,908 to $1,992, and large moves from $2,157 to $2,252. Additional services and timing can affect the final price.
Standard delivery usually takes about 3 days, while expedited delivery options can reduce this to 2 days. Actual timing depends on the moving company’s schedule and route logistics.
The most affordable option is typically a self-service move where you pack and load your belongings, and the company handles transportation. However, full-service moves offer convenience at a higher cost.
Booking several weeks in advance can secure better pricing and availability. Avoid peak moving seasons and weekends to reduce costs.
Yes, interstate movers must be licensed by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) to operate legally across state lines, ensuring compliance with safety and insurance standards.
